Output ebc4d77b72463c0b24985e7032b12e11801f7c4fd332f624f80ccce7b6d55230:7

value
2817759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7eb094663671a285ff9bc72cadef7250d07f2f35 OP_EQUAL
address
3DEtbgjqgRPtP78FdrritHQVS1shXkTc4A
transaction
ebc4d77b72463c0b24985e7032b12e11801f7c4fd332f624f80ccce7b6d55230
spent
true